Beaux Arts is a group exhibition presented by the Vancouver Metal Arts Association and the Italian Cultural Centre. The exhibition is dedicated to the sculptural form, big and small, in celebration of an art movement that has inspired landmarks and monuments the world over.
The year 2021 marks the 150th birth anniversary of Italian-Canadian artist Charles Marega, whose work is characterized by his devotion to this artistic practice and perspective. The selected artists come together to dissect the architectural features, explore the emerging materials and contemplate the influence of the classical Beaux Arts in a contemporary sculptural and wearable form.
The Beaux Arts strive to merge classical forms with non-traditional use of materials, methods and technologies. This exhibition features metal and jewellery artists who bridge, and meld, the world of the traditional with the new and innovative.
